Family tree Jacobs » Geertje Sijp (1886-????)

Personal data Geertje Sijp 

  • She was born in the year 1886.
  • This information was last updated on April 15, 2019.

Household of Geertje Sijp

She is married to Wilko Grave.

They got married on March 18, 1905 at Oude Pekela, she was 19 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Grietje Grave  1907-
  2. Harmke Grave  1910-
  3. Wilko Grave  1912-
  4. Staats Grave  1916-
  5. Geertje Grave  1919-
  6. Geessie Grave  1921-
